[发明专利]用于允许在过程控制系统中故障回退到先前软件版本的装置和方法无效
申请号: | 200780023468.0 | 申请日: | 2007-05-03 |
公开(公告)号: | CN101479702A | 公开(公告)日: | 2009-07-08 |
发明(设计)人: | S·S·贝尔;A·沙马;N·R·斯万森;P·F·麦洛克林;J·M·多伊尔 | 申请(专利权)人: | 霍尼韦尔国际公司 |
主分类号: | G06F9/44 | 分类号: | G06F9/44 |
代理公司: | 中国专利代理(香港)有限公司 | 代理人: | 张晓冬;王忠忠 |
地址: | 美国新*** | 国省代码: | 美国;US |
权利要求书: | 查看更多 | 说明书: | 查看更多 |
摘要: | |||
搜索关键词: | 用于 允许 过程 控制系统 故障 退到 先前 软件 版本 装置 方法 | ||
1.一种方法,包括:
接收(202)安装软件版本的请求,所述软件版本要被安装在以下至少一个装置上:第一装置和第二装置;
在所述第二装置上发起所述软件版本的安装(206);
确定(212)用户是否想要继续所述软件版本的所述安装;
如果所述用户想要继续所述安装则在所述第一装置上发起所述软件版本的安装(214);以及
如果所述用户不想要继续所述安装则在所述第二装置上恢复(218)第二软件版本。
2.根据权利要求1所述的方法,其中:
所述第一和第二装置包括用来控制过程的控制器(104a-104b);并且
贯穿所述软件版本的安装和所述第二软件版本的恢复,所述过程由至少一个控制器(104a-104b)来控制。
3.根据权利要求1所述的方法,其中:
所述第一和第二装置包括冗余的装置;并且
在所述第二装置上安装所述软件版本期间所述第一装置充当主装置并且所述第二装置充当后备装置。
4.如权利要求3所述的方法,还包括:
在所述第二装置上安装所述软件版本之后致使(210)所述第二装置充当所述主装置和所述第一装置充当后备装置;以及
在所述第二装置上恢复所述第二软件版本之后期间致使(216)所述第二装置充当所述后备装置和所述第一装置充当所述主装置。
5.如权利要求4所述的方法,还包括:
在以下至少一个之后使所述第一和第二装置同步(208,220):在所述第二装置上安装所述软件版本,在所述第一装置上安装所述软件版本以及在所述第二装置上恢复所述第二软件版本。
6.一种设备,包括:
至少一个存储器(109,113),用来存储软件版本;和
至少一个处理器(107,111),用来:
接收安装所述软件版本的请求,所述软件版本将被安装在以下至少一个装置上:第一装置和第二装置;
在所述第二装置上发起所述软件版本的安装(206);
确定用户是否想要继续所述软件版本的所述安装;
如果所述用户想要继续所述安装则在所述第一装置上发起所述软件版本的安装;并且
如果所述用户不想要继续所述安装那么在所述第二装置上恢复第二软件版本。
7.如权利要求6所述的设备,其中:
所述第一和第二装置包括用来控制过程的控制器(104a-104b);和
贯穿所述软件版本的所述安装和所述第二软件版本的所述恢复,所述过程由至少一个控制器(104a-104b)来控制。
8.如权利要求6所述的设备,其中:
所述第一和第二装置包括冗余的装置;并且
在所述第二装置上安装所述软件版本期间所述第一装置充当主装置并且所述第二装置充当后备装置。
9.如权利要求8所述的设备,其中所述至少一个处理器(107,111)进一步用来:
在所述第二装置上安装所述软件版本之后使导致所述第二装置充当所述主装置和所述第一装置充当所述后备装置;并且
在所述第二装置上恢复所述第二软件版本期间致使所述第二装置充当所述后备装置和所述第一装置充当主装置。
10.一种计算机程序,包含在计算机可读媒体上并且用来由处理器执行,所述计算机程序包括用于进行以下操作的计算机可读程序代码:
接收安装软件版本的请求,所述软件版本要被安装在以下至少一个装置上:第一装置和第二装置;
在所述第二装置上发起所述软件版本的安装;
确定用户是否想要继续所述软件版本的所述安装;
如果所述用户想要继续所述安装则在所述第一装置上发起所述软件版本的安装;并且
如果所述用户不想要继续所述安装则在所述第二装置上恢复第二软件版本。
该专利技术资料仅供研究查看技术是否侵权等信息,商用须获得专利权人授权。该专利全部权利属于霍尼韦尔国际公司,未经霍尼韦尔国际公司许可,擅自商用是侵权行为。如果您想购买此专利、获得商业授权和技术合作,请联系【客服】
本文链接:http://www.vipzhuanli.com/pat/books/200780023468.0/1.html,转载请声明来源钻瓜专利网。
- 上一篇:目标检测设备、方法及程序
- 下一篇:用于衰减全内反射(ATR)光谱仪的附件